INTERVIEW: In cinemas nationally 22 November 2007

Written, directed and starring Steve Buscemi , and based on the original film directed by Theo van Gogh, Interview is the story of a self-destructive journalist, Pierre Peders (Buscemi) who is upset when he is demoted to interviewing America 's most famous pop star Katya (Sienna Miller). T his excellent two-hander is proudly distributed by All Interactive Entertainment.

Tsuki is managing the national marketing campaign for this critically acclaimed film.

DELIRIOUS: In cinemas nationally 1 November 2007

Starring Steve Buscemi , Michael Pitt , Gina Gershon and Alison Lohman and written and directed by Tom DiCillo , Delirious is the story of a low-rent paparazzo (Buscemi) desperately chasing the shot that will bring him fame and fortune. For DiCillo, Delirious is a reflection on our emotional culture today, set against our fascination with the world of celebrity.

Tsuki is managing the national marketing campaign for this highly anticipated and internationally acclaimed film.

DIGI SPAA: June to November 2007

Established by the Screen Producers Association of Australia (SPAA) and now in its third year, Digi SPAA is a digital feature film competition. Tsuki managed publicity for the competition, which received an unprecedented number of entries, making the 2007 event a success.

2007 also marked the unveiling of the inaugural SPAARTAN Award.

The winner who is announced during SPAA Conference in November will receive a $15,000 cash prize and $20,000 worth of post production sponsored by MOVIE NETWORK CHANNELS , plus a guaranteed screening on the MOVIE EXTRA channel.

SPAA FRINGE: 26 and 27 October 2007

In 2007, more than 400 delegates flocked to the Paddington Town Hall and Chauvel Cinema to commune at SPAA Fringe, a forum for emerging Producers to gain knowledge, be inspired and evoke innovation within the film industry. Held over two days, SPAA Fringe included interactive workshops, keynote speakers, roundtables, one-on-one's and obligatory networking festivities such as Opening and Closing night drinks.

Tsuki managed publicity for the conference, whose partners included NSW FTO, Avid Australia , Fringe bar and SBSi amongst others.

THE CHOIR OF WESTMINSTER ABBEY: National Tour: 18 to 30 October 2007

Proudly presented by Musica Viva, Tsuki managed publicity for the inaugural national tour of the Choir of Westminster Abbey . Media interest was abundant with coverage on Mornings with Kerri-Anne, Ch10 News, Ch9 News, SBS News, ABC News and ABC Sunday Arts amongst others .

A successful campaign and Press Conference saw ticket sales surpass expectations and the tour was announced a commercial success. Tsuki was proud to bring its fresh approach to this very special event.

FILMING OUT 'WEST'

Congratulations to Writer/Director Daniel Krige and Producers Anne Robinson and Matt Reeder who commenced filming their feature film debut, WEST, last week.  The film stars Nathan Phillips [WOLF CREEK] and Khan Chittenden [THE CATERPILLAR WISH].  It’s billed as an unflinching look at the struggles experienced and aggression felt by many young people. Krige calls it a story of hope and has set it in what he calls the “twilight zone” between childhood and adulthood when the choices made have a big impact on the future.  Krige is best known for his 1995 short film FUCKWIT, which was nominated for an AFI and a BAFTA award.  Tsuki is managing Unit Publicity on WEST.
GUESTS

Tsuki is proud to work with legendary TVC director, founder of Filmgraphics Productions and animator, co-director and co-designer on Academy Award® winning short LEISURE, David Denneen and his producer, Anna Fawcett on their feature film debut.  GUESTS, a film noir psychological thriller, follows the exploits of a pair of fugitives on the run from a murder scene, with a hostage who’s got a dark past of his own.  GUESTS stars British actor Stephen Moyer [QUILLS, UPRISING and BBC series NYLON], Travis Fimmel and Teresa Palmer [from the upcoming, DECEMBER BOYS].  GUESTS, a Filmgraphics Entertainment production, is scheduled for release 2006.  Tsuki is managing Unit Publicity on GUESTS.

RESFEST DIGITAL FILM FESTIVAL

Tsuki is proud to work with The Australian Centre for the Moving Image (ACMI) on the internationally acclaimed RESFEST 2004 which was started by the team at Palm Pictures: Spike Jonze, Michel Gondry and Chris Cunningham.

RESFEST, currently touring 33 cities internationally, opens in Sydney 9 to 12 December 2004 at The Studio, Sydney Opera House and Dendy Opera Quays. ACMI will host screenings in Melbourne 3 to 7 December 2004.
